Technology can be used to support assessment in many ways; such as to track student progress over time. However, perhaps even more compelling, edtech can also be used to aid formative assessment; helping to boost engagement, identify knowledge gaps, and support further/deeper learning.
There are four common types of testing in schools today diagnostic, formative, benchmark (or interim), and summative. They all serve distinct purposes and should work together in order to make up a comprehensive or balanced assessment program.

Assessments help teachers plan and provide effective, targeted instruction in the academic content standards. By assessing student learning against the standards, teachers can tailor instruction directly to individual student needs.
Assessments can provide evidence of learning A system of well-constructed formative and summative assessments allows students to demonstrate their abilities and knowledge and then reflects how close they are to meeting educational goals and standards. Evidence from assessments can be directly beneficial to students.
Assessment for learning (AFL) is an approach to teaching and learning that creates feedback which is then used to improve students' performance. Students become more involved in the learning process and from this gain confidence in what they are expected to learn and to what standard.

Traditionally, teacher evaluation systems relied heavily on classroom observations conducted by principals or other school administrators, sometimes with the help of rubrics or checklists. Samples of students' work, teachers' records and lesson plans, and other relevant factors were also often taken into account.
Examples of 21st century assessment for learning tools, which include both diagnostic tests and formative assessments, are portfolios, teacher observations, class discussions, and works in progress with comments, think-pair-share, journals, observation checklists, concept maps, and rubrics.

An assessment tool is made up of the following components: the context and conditions for the assessment; the tasks to be administered to the learner; an outline of the evidence to be gathered from the learner; the evidence criteria used to judge the quality of performance, for example, the decision making
The Assessment of the Learning Environment is a tool to systematically analyze the educational environment in which student behavior occurs. This tool has been designed to address all relevant areas of the classroom setting.
Classroom Assessment is a systematic approach to formative evaluation, used by instructors to determine how much and how well students are learning. CAT's and other informal assessment tools provide key information during the semester regarding teaching and learning, so that changes can be made as necessary.
The Purpose of Assessment Using a wide variety of assessment tools allows a teacher to determine which instructional strategies are effective and which need to be modified. In this way, assessment can be used to improve classroom practice, plan curriculum, and research one's own teaching practice.
